Having or adopting a child will impact on your finances significantly. Now that you have a dependant, it is important that you review the following aspects:

Checklist for those having or adopting a child

  • Review your insurance. You may need to increase your insurance now that you have a dependant. At NGS Super you have guaranteed extra cover for certain life events and can apply for an increase in your insurance without the need to show evidence of your good health*
  • Having a child may mean having a significant break in your career. This will have an impact on your income and superannuation balance at retirement. Our Future Super calculator has a "considering a career break" function
  • Should you have or adopt a child and decide to work part-time, you may be eligible for the Government Co-contribution
  • Consider spouse contributions. Your spouse can top up your super account if you earn less than $13,800 a year

*Within certain limits
